The short version
Pay for the work and not the access

A team where five people use AI daily and another five need occasional access should buy a workspace plan with a member allowance, or one priced by usage. A seat for every name on the list is the expensive way to cover them. A team where nearly everyone works in the product most days can keep per-seat plans, because the seat is being used and the native tools are usually deeper. The eight workspaces compared on the same criteria below are Playgram, WorkLLM, nexos.ai, Langdock, TeamAI, Aymo, Magai and TypingMind.

Per-seat pricing charges for access rather than for work, so an occasional reviewer costs the same every month as a daily writer. That is easy to budget and hard to justify once the access list is twice the size of the group doing the work. Flexera reported in 2026 that 59 per cent of respondents had seen wasted spending on AI software rise, and that only 31 per cent had any visibility into what their AI software was doing28.

This guide sets out the four pricing shapes on the market and the six ways teams buy without paying per seat. It prices the current single-vendor plans, compares eight multi-model workspaces on how each one charges for a fifth and a tenth person, and ends with a two-week trial plan.

The real problem
Why quiet users cost full price

A seat is sold by the month and used by the hour, and four separate costs come out of that mismatch.

01

Cost

Every enabled person needs another paid seat on every plan they touch, so an occasional reviewer costs what a daily writer costs. As an example, four single-vendor team plans came to about $101 per person a month at July 2026 list prices. That total takes ChatGPT Business at $25, Claude Team at $25, Gemini Business at $21 and Grok Business at $301234. Ten enabled people therefore come to roughly $1,010 a month, and if five of them sign in twice a month they still account for about half of it. Read those totals as an illustration rather than a rate, because a cheaper mix is easy to assemble. Several of the plans also bundle the same capability twice, such as web search or document work the team is already paying for elsewhere.

02

Workflow

People open a different application for each model, copy prompts and answers between them, and upload the same file more than once. They rebuild project instructions in each product, then export an answer into Slack or a document before a colleague can carry on with it. An occasional user pays the highest price for this, because they repeat the setup every time rather than keeping a rhythm.

03

Context

Project context sits inside personal accounts, so prompts, decisions and outputs stay with the person who wrote them, and a teammate who picks the work up opens an empty chat. A new model or a new person cannot see what the team already tried, which answer was approved, which terminology applies or why an earlier decision was made. Shared chat history helps a little, because it keeps the old conversation without promising that anything in it is retrieved into the next one. A knowledge base built by hand covers stable documents and misses the decisions made in ordinary chats, which is exactly what a reviewer needs when they arrive.

04

Management

No single view shows which models people use, which seats are idle, which projects consume the budget or which region processes a given request. So the team cannot answer whether it still needs all four plans, and cannot stop usage before a budget is passed. When someone leaves, their chat history and prompts leave with them, and access has to be removed one vendor console at a time. Flexera's 2026 report found that only 31 per cent of respondents had visibility into their AI software at all28.

What to look for
The setup that suits uneven use

Five checks to run on any candidate. The last one decides the bill, and the first four decide whether a quiet user can do anything useful when they arrive.

Coverage

Every major model kept current

The workspace should carry the model families your team reaches for and add new ones as they ship. A person should also be able to change model inside a thread rather than starting again, so read the published list and test one switch during the trial.

Tools

The tools the work needs

Model access is only half the job. List what the team does beyond chat: image and video generation, web research, document and spreadsheet work, code review, and a chat that leaves nothing behind. For a light user, document work and web research usually matter more than the model count.

Memory

Context an occasional user can open

Files, instructions, approved answers and past decisions should belong to a project rather than to one person's account, with folders, shared prompts and clear ownership around them. Someone arriving twice a month has no recent history of their own to work from.

Control

Controls that act before the bill

An admin should see usage by person, model, project and period, cap it in advance rather than explain it afterwards, and set who can reach which project and history. Adding or removing a person should be one invitation rather than an account with every provider.

Pricing

Pricing that fits uneven use

A light user should not cost the same as a daily one. Four shapes are sold here: per seat, per workspace with a member cap, pooled usage credits, and your own API keys billed by the provider. Price your mix under each shape, count the quiet users separately, and check what happens at the cap.

The cost drivers
What the access list costs you

Two of these move the invoice directly and two are found only in an audit, which is why a team usually meets them in that order.

Occasional users

A person who signs in twice a month pays the same monthly seat price as someone who works in the product daily. On a stack of several plans you pay that fixed amount once per plan for the same quiet person, so the access list rather than the workload sets the bill.

Plans per person

Each plan is priced per person, so a second one multiplies the total rather than adding a line to it. Buying all four of the plans priced above came to about $101 per person a month at July 2026 list prices, and ten enabled people came to roughly $1,0101234.

Credit overages

A workspace or usage plan includes a set number of credits or messages, and work beyond it is billed on top. TeamAI bills overage immediately past the plan limit unless an owner sets a spend cap, and its documentation says AI functions then stop at that cap19.

Seat admin

Someone has to reclaim idle seats, reconcile an invoice per vendor, create logins for a new hire and remove them on a last day. None of that is billed to you, and Zylo's 2025 index found unused licenses common enough to need automated reclamation5.

The options
How teams buy access for uneven use

Six setups, from a workspace allowance through to a build of your own. The workspace options come first because they are what this guide is about.

A workspace plan with a member allowance

One monthly fee covers a set number of people, so the marginal person costs nothing until the cap. TeamAI Professional is $149 a month for up to 25 users and Aymo Premium is $20 a month for up to 10 members1721. Both meter usage separately from members.

Best for: Teams of five to twenty five with a few heavy users.

Strengths

  • Adding an occasional reviewer costs nothing until the member cap
  • One invoice and one access list rather than one per vendor
  • The monthly figure is fixed and easy to budget

Trade-offs

  • Included credits or messages run out under heavy use and the overage is billed on top
  • Crossing the member cap moves the whole workspace onto the next plan rather than adding one line
  • A low workspace price often comes without analytics or per-person controls, so check those before comparing on price

A workspace priced by usage

The team buys a pool of usage and draws it down, so the bill follows the work rather than the access list. A person who logs in twice a month adds very little to it. The pool has to be watched, because heavy users and automated runs draw from the same balance.

Best for: Teams whose AI use rises and falls week to week.

Strengths

  • An occasional user adds close to nothing to the monthly figure
  • Cost moves with a quiet month rather than staying flat
  • One pool covers every model instead of a separate balance per vendor

Trade-offs

  • Without caps set in advance one heavy user can take a month's pool in a week
  • A busy month costs more than a per-seat plan would have, so the shapes cross over somewhere
  • Credits are hard to translate into work until you have run a few real weeks through them

One provider for the whole team

Standardise on a single vendor and buy a seat for everyone who needs it. Five people on ChatGPT Business come to about $125 a month, and Claude Team has a five-member minimum, so both are simple to buy and simple to explain12.

Best for: Teams whose work sits inside one model family.

Strengths

  • One vendor to vet and one invoice to reconcile
  • The vendor's own tools and newest models arrive first

Trade-offs

  • Every occasional user still costs a full seat each month
  • Work that another model handles better has to be done in this one, or done somewhere off the plan

Several vendor team plans

Buy the plans the work needs and accept the per-seat total. As an example, all four of the plans priced above came to about $101 per person a month at July 2026 list prices, so one more occasional user adds the same $1011234.

Best for: Teams that need each vendor's own tools daily.

Strengths

  • Every vendor's native tools and newest models are available
  • Nothing new to evaluate or roll out

Trade-offs

  • Each extra person multiplies the whole stack rather than adding one plan
  • Four admin consoles, four offboarding processes and four sets of data terms to keep current

Separate personal subscriptions

People expense their own accounts and the company reimburses them. It costs nothing to set up and it works while two or three people are involved. Ownership sits with the individuals, so the company holds neither the history nor the access.

Best for: One or two independent users with no shared work.

Strengths

  • No procurement and no rollout while the group is small
  • Each person picks the product that suits their own work

Trade-offs

  • Nobody can see who is paying for what, so overlapping spend is only found in expense reports
  • When a person leaves, their prompts and history leave with them, and there is no console to revoke access from

A custom API build

Engineers wire the models into an interface of your own, so the model cost follows consumption exactly. What replaces the subscription is build and maintenance work, plus authentication, storage, permissions, logging and retrieval that a product would have shipped.

Best for: Technical teams with one defined application.

Strengths

  • Model spending tracks real consumption with no platform fee on top
  • Routing, retention and permissions are yours to set

Trade-offs

  • Subscription spending turns into engineering time, and the crossover depends on how much of that time is free
  • Someone has to own it after the person who built it moves on

Shared memory
What a quiet user needs from it

Memory is what lets a person who was away for three weeks do something useful in ten minutes, and every product means something different by the word.

Definition01

Memory is not the context window

A context window is how much text a model reads in one request, and it empties when that conversation ends. Memory is context stored outside the chat and pulled back into later ones, on another day or another model. A larger window does not give a team the second thing.

Shapes02

Products build it four ways

Some keep chat history and nothing more. Some let you attach files and build a knowledge base by hand. Some learn automatically and keep what they learn private to one person. Some save it where the whole team can reach it, and only the last stops a group explaining the same project again.

Scope03

Scope decides who can read it

Shared memory needs boundaries: what belongs to one person, what belongs to a project and its members, and what the organisation should see. Products draw these lines differently and some draw only one, so ask which boundaries exist rather than assuming yours are reflected.

Control04

What it saves an occasional user

A reviewer who arrives twice a month has no recent history, so the project has to carry the brief, the sources and the decisions already taken. Check that someone can see what was saved and correct a wrong entry, because a light user cannot tell a stale fact from a current one.

A two-week trial
How to test the pricing shape

A vendor-neutral plan built around the one question a demo will not answer, which is what a quiet user costs you. It runs about two weeks.

01

Audit who is actually active

For each plan record the monthly and annual commitment, who is enabled, and who signed in over the last 30, 60 and 90 days. Split the people into daily, weekly and occasional users, and note the native features you would lose by consolidating, plus current API and overage spending.

02

Pick three to five workflows

Use work the team already has that week, such as research and briefing, document drafting and review, spreadsheet analysis, technical review, or a customer follow-up. Prompts written for a demo make every product look good, so they prove nothing about a quiet month.

03

Include a real occasional user

Run the pilot with two or three daily users, one manager and one genuine occasional user, across at least two model families and one shared project with real permissions. Set a budget or a hard cap before you start, so you also find out whether the cap works.

04

Measure the quiet user

Track time to a useful first answer, manual edits, how often context had to be repeated, files uploaded more than once, and active usage per person. Then time how long the occasional user needed before they could work, and check what the month actually consumed.

05

Price it at three sizes

Ask each vendor whether pricing is per user, per workspace, per credit or a hybrid, and whether an extra person is charged immediately. Then ask what happens when the included credits run out and whether an admin can cap spending in advance. Then cost the shortlist at your headcount, at three more people and at double, because the shapes cross over somewhere.

Bottom line
Count active work and not employees

A team should size its AI spending on active workloads, request frequency and the model access the work needs, rather than on headcount. Per-seat plans stay reasonable while nearly everyone with access works in the product regularly and values its native tools. Workspace and usage pricing suit the common case instead, where five people do most of the work and another five need to look in.

Four limits apply. Plan names are not comparable, because a cheap workspace may arrive without analytics, permissions or a knowledge base while a per-seat plan includes model usage that a bring-your-own-key product bills separately. Stored context helps only when retrieval, scopes and correction controls are clear. Not everyone needs the same access. And prices, model lists and plan caps all move faster than any page can track.

So the choice is really about how the bill behaves, and about which people the work will actually reach next quarter. Price your own mix under each shape, count the quiet users separately, then run a short pilot on real work with a cap set in advance. That is the part a demo cannot answer for you.
